Mission

Empower TI to excel in semiconductor design and manufacturing by architecting, automating, and optimizing secure, high-performance environments for Electronic Design Automation (EDA) workloads. You will enable R&D and engineering teams to innovate faster by delivering scalable DevOps solutions that streamline the deployment and operation of EDA tools—including Cadence PSPICE, Artisan (TI internal EDA flow), PDKs (process development kits) and others—across cloud and hybrid infrastructure.

As a DevOps Engineer, you’ll be instrumental in building and automating workflows for compute-intensive EDA applications in a secure, compliant, and highly available environment. Your work will directly impact TI’s ability to deliver advanced semiconductor products to customers by ensuring seamless integration, operation, and optimization of industry-leading EDA toolchains.

You will:
  • Design, automate, and manage DevOps pipelines for deploying and operating semiconductor EDA tools (Cadence PSPICE, Artisan, etc.) on-prem and in the cloud.
  • Work closely with EDA tool vendors, TI EDA teams, and PDK teams while responding to customer inquiries.
  • Build and maintain scalable infrastructure for simulation, verification, and design workloads, leveraging LSF or Slurm job schedulers.
  • Develop and manage infrastructure-as-code solutions to automate provisioning, configuration, and scaling of EDA environments.
  • Collaborate with engineering, IT and security teams to ensure robust cybersecurity controls and compliance for sensitive design data.
  • Optimize compute, storage, and network resources to deliver fast, reliable access to EDA tools for global R&D teams.
  • Troubleshoot, monitor, and enhance performance of EDA workloads and DevOps pipelines, driving continuous improvement.
Core Responsibilities
  • Deploy, configure, and automate EDA tools (Cadence PSPICE, Artisan, etc.) in hybrid and cloud environments.
  • Design and manage high-performance, secure infrastructure for EDA workloads using LSF or Slurm job schedulers.
  • Implement and maintain CI/CD pipelines for EDA application updates, test automation, and environment provisioning.
  • Apply best practices for security, compliance, and operational reliability in semiconductor design environments.
  • Provide technical guidance to engineers and researchers on DevOps, automation, and EDA workload optimization.
